About TIBC Testing
Total Iron-Binding Capacity (TIBC) Testing is a diagnostic test that measures the capacity of proteins in the blood to bind and transport iron. TIBC is used in conjunction with other iron tests to assess iron status and identify conditions like iron deficiency anemia or iron overload.
Who Should Get Tested
Residents of Sherman, Texas, who are suspected to have iron-related disorders, such as iron deficiency anemia or hereditary hemochromatosis, may benefit from TIBC Testing. Additionally, individuals with symptoms like fatigue, weakness, and pale skin may require testing.
Test Methods for TIBC
TIBC Testing is performed using a blood sample. It is often part of a panel that includes serum iron, transferrin, and ferritin measurements.
Interpreting the Results
The interpretation of TIBC Testing results involves analyzing the capacity of iron-binding proteins in the blood. Abnormalities in TIBC levels, along with other iron test results, may indicate iron deficiency or iron overload.
Importance of TIBC Testing
TIBC Testing is important for:
- Assessing iron metabolism and transport in the body
- Differentiating between iron deficiency anemia and iron overload conditions
- Monitoring the response to iron treatment or other interventions
Following the Test
After TIBC Testing, healthcare providers discuss the results with individuals and recommend appropriate interventions based on the test findings. Treatment options may include iron supplementation, dietary changes, and further evaluation for underlying conditions affecting iron status.
